Materials for a Regenerative Economy
University at Buffalo · UGRD · Fall 2026
Catalog description
This course provides a unique understanding of the role of materials in society, and how environmentally aware material and product design can benefit quality-of-life issues, including human health, the environment, and social justice. Green materials design/selection and green manufacturing are concepts needed by our civilization to sustain us on earth, but they are far from being fully developed and implemented. Current challenges include: the typical timeline of materials design (20 years from discovery to market adoption), need for system approach in material/device production, and slow socio-political process. This course focuses on the key material properties required for change in material design, understanding the scientific underpinning of changes to the materials, methods for component/element to seek alternatives in the context of the system, method of life cycle and the environmental impact assessment. Through case studies, the course will examine materials, mining, and manufacturing data, and study ways that material behaviors may be achieved through alternative, less harmful processing. The course will explore the place of materials within the context of economic development, environmental sustainability, and the circular economy.
